Diverse Food and Beverage Products and Services on Display for Military Buyers
Hospitality and foodservice personnel, including
those from the military, gather in New
York City for the 97th annual International
Hotel/Motel & Restaurant Show (IH/M&RS), which
takes place Nov. 10-13, 2012, at the Jacob K. Javits
Convention Center.
More than 25,000 attendees and 700 exhibitors
are expected for this year's show, which offers a diverse
cross-section of products and services spanning
every facet of the hospitality industry, including food
and beverage, furnishings, technology, equipment,
linens, amenities, tableware, cleaning and more.
The theme of this year's event is “Hospitality's
Show of Shows,” representing what Show Manager
Lynn White called “a carefully organized show floor
of spaces dedicated to specific areas of the hospitality
industry.”
According to show organizers, the industry's
most influential buyers from hotels, casinos, resorts,
restaurants, purchasing companies, hospitality design
firms, corporate and healthcare institutions attend to source the
latest products staging their debut at the show, all organized
in an easy-to-shop format....
